TestingWhiz is a powerful Automated Testing Software designed to simplify the process of testing web, mobile, and desktop applications. It provides a code-less automation framework, allowing users to create and execute test cases without needing extensive programming knowledge. PFLB is an advanced load testing software designed to help organizations evaluate the performance and scalability of their web applications, websites, and servers under heavy traffic conditions. With increasing reliance on online platforms, ensuring that systems can handle large numbers of users is crucial to maintaining business continuity and providing a seamless user experience.
